Employer beats his driver into pulp for ‘faking a hijacking’

Summary by Sunday World
A KwaZulu-Natal man (42) has accused his employer of assault. The man said his e-hailing service provider employer assaulted and stabbed him on Saturday because he believed he faked a hijacking the day before.  Members of Reaction Unit South Africa (RUSA) were called to Shastri Park around 10:34.
